S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br /> ENVIRONMENTAL HEALTH DEPARTMENT <br /> 1868 East Hazelton Avenue, Stockton, California 95205-6232 <br /> Telephone:(209)468-3420 Fax:(209)468-3433 Web:www.sioov.org/ehd <br /> CONTINUATION FORM Page: 5 of 5 <br /> OFFICIAL INSPECTION REPORT Date: 09/18/14 <br /> Facility Address: 4040 West Ln Stockton, CA Program: HW <br /> SUMMARY OF VIOLATIONS <br /> CLASS I, CLASS II,or MINOR-Notice to Comply) <br /> -Non Hazardous Waste Manifest with documentation number ship 08850 on 3/5/13 listed <br /> a. Non Hazardous Waste Solid ( Soil/ Rock) @ 3500 pounds <br /> b. Non Hazardous Waste Solid ( Non PCB Ballasts) @ 200 pounds <br /> Any person who generates a waste shall determine if the waste is a hazardous waste. Submit a <br /> statement and supporting documentation explaining how the hazardous waste determination was done <br /> by October 20, 2014. <br /> NOTES: <br /> 1. One 55-gallon drum of used antifreeze did not have the hazardous properties listed on the drum. The <br /> operator added the "toxic" property to the label during the inspection. <br /> 2. There were 2 x 55 gallon black drums of"oily debris" hazardous waste at one workplace accumulation <br /> (satellite) area. Workplace accumulation is limited to 55 gallons per waste stream. The operator placed <br /> one of the drums in the 90 day storage area during the inspection. <br /> 3. The oil filter drum was labeled "used oil filters" with an accumulation start date. The operator added <br /> the statement "drained oil filters" to the label. <br /> 4. Complete and submit a copy of the Return to Compliance Certification form with a statement of how <br /> each violation was corrected, including supporting documentation, by October 20, 2014. <br /> ALL EHD STAFF TIME ASSOCIATED WITH FAILING TO COMPLY BY THE ABOVE NOTED DATES WILL BE BILLED AT THE CURRENT HOURLY RATE. <br /> THIS FACILITY IS SUBJECT TO REINSPECTION AT ANY TIME AT EHD'S CURRENT HOURLY RATE. <br /> EHD Inspector: Received By: Title: <br /> Fatinah Zareefj <br /> EHD 23-02-003 Rev 04/19/12 CONTINUATION FORM <br />
